Section 125 of the CYFSA states that the public, including professionals who work with children, must promptly report any suspicions that a child is, or may be, in need of protection to a children’s aid society (society). The CYFSA defines the phrase “child in need of WebThe CYFSA is the guiding legislation for child welfare in Ontario. Children’s Aid Societies and Indigenous Child and Family Well-Being Agencies have the exclusive legal responsibility to provide child protection services 24 hours a day, 365 days a year.

All … See more smallclaims 17th.flcourts.orgWebA temporary care agreement can last for up to 6 months. You can agree to extend or change the agreement for up to 6 months each time. But there is a maximum amount of time that a child can be in the temporary care of CAS by an agreement or court order .
